Corbin’s losing skid reaches four games with 57-56 loss to Ashland

CORBIN — Corbin’s struggles carries over into Saturday’s matchup with Ashland.

The Lady Redhounds’ losing skid hit four games after dropping a 57-56 heart breaker to the Kittens.

Corbin (9-6) is now 1-5 dating back to its Dec. 22, 2023 loss to Owensboro Catholic.

“I thought our kids played really hard and battled today,” Corbin assistant coach Konnie Snyder said. “We had some key possessions in the third quarter that we didn’t get scores and they were able to convert. It came down to a final possession and we couldn’t secure a loose ball and that led to a made free throw.”

The Lady Redhounds held a 25-21 lead at halftime, but were outscored, 26-14, in the third quarter, allowing Ashland to take a 47-39 advantage into the fourth quarter.

Corbin rallied in the final eight minutes, outscoring the Kittens, 17-10, but couldn’t come away with the win.

Kallie Housley scored 12 of her team-best 20 points in the final eight minutes. Raegan Walker finished with 15 points while Darcie Sanderson added nine points.
